IP geolocation is a method to determine the location of a device by using its Internet Protocol (IP) address. IP addresses are unique to each device and are assigned to specific geographic regions. The information is stored in databases, which are regularly updated. The databases are built from various sources, such as regional IP address registry sites and locations submitted by users.

Two-factor authentication (2FA)

Two-factor authentication (2FA) is an additional security measure that protects your account from hackers by requiring a second authentication method to verify. Although it's not a guarantee of complete security, it does make unauthorized access more difficult. It also helps users avoid the dreadful feeling of security, which can occur when users use the same password on multiple accounts, which reduces the risk of an attack on their data.

With 2FA even if someone gets your username and password, they will be unable to log in to your account due to the second element will be required to be authorized. It is more secure than the standard authentication, which relies on the password that a user knows.

2FA methods can be used with mobile phones and hardware tokens. The most simple and convenient method is a push notification which transmits a verification code to the phone of the user permitting them to verify their identity with a click or tap. This method is only possible with a reliable internet connection.

Other forms of 2FA comprise biometrics and FIDO, a protocol for secure logins created by the FIDO Alliance. These methods offer superior security over traditional passwords, but they require users invest in appropriate equipment or wearables. They can be lost or stolen and increase the chance of being accessed by someone else.

Although the idea of a slot audit could seem straightforward, it can be difficult to be effectively implemented. This is because it requires an extensive degree of cooperation between various casino departments, such as the slot operation team as well as cage staff and soft count teams. It is easy for players who do not work together to manipulate the result of the game.

To conduct a slot audit, casinos must have two separate data sources for each component of the win equation. For instance, for the bills that are inserted, the auditor should have both the physical and game meters. A comparison between these data sources will identify any slots where the numbers are not in line and can be examined and the data adjusted to correct the issue.

Tools for responsible gaming

Online casinos need tools that encourage responsible gaming to keep them secure and enjoyable for their players. These tools enable players to manage their gambling habits as well as combat the addiction of gambling. These tools include deposits limits, time out sessions, cool off periods, wagering limits, reality checks, and self-exclusion options. Once players log into their accounts, they can access these tools.

These tools may differ from one online casino to the next, but all regulated US online casinos offer them in some form. You can reduce your gaming addiction by taking a break. It also gives you the opportunity to concentrate on other things. You can request a time-out for any duration from 72 hours up to a year and you won't be able to deposit money or gamble during this period. You will still be able to log into your account to view your history.
